Clean out those 1 gallon milk jugs and fill them with water, then let them freeze over night. In the morning put them next to where he sleeps or if he has a dog house put them in the dog house. They will help keep the area cooler.

Last year I took my australian shephard in to get shaved for the summer. They told me it is uneccesary, that the undercoat acts as a regulator. Not only does it trap the heat in the the winter, but it traps the cool in the summer. I asked my vet, and he says that is true, both with my aussie and husky. I also provide access to the garage and plenty of cold water for them. I have a kiddie pool I fill up and the dogs get in it.

Does Mickey like ice cubes? I know they don't last all day, but mine love them, and I think it cools them down a bit. There's also something called a "chilly bone" that I have seen in pet stores--it has a sponge inside that freezes, and then it's cool for a while when the dog plays with it. I also just read today, to wet down a rope toy, and freeze it overnight--I'm sure this would be best outside, but it may keep him cool--it feels good on their teeth too:) One more thing, how about putting water in his kong, and freezing it overnight?? Probably another outside toy, but cool nonetheless.
